Publisher's Synopsis

Once Oneida healer Russell FourEagles (Atuneyute Keya) went to see his friend Bob, whom doctors had declared incurably paralyzed following a stroke. Within minutes of FourEagles's attention, Bob was kicking the covers off the bed. 'You should write a book!' Bob later encouraged. And here it is. FourEagle's grandparents - and so Russell himself - escaped the reservation-school education that obliterated Native American culture. Hence the abilities FourEagles's grandmother taught him he can be traced in an unbroken lineage back two hundred grandmothers. In this book he openly shares his knowledge so that the old wisdom and practices are not forgotten.
